bean filler for bean bags comes in a variety of materials, with polystyrene beads being the most common option. Polystyrene beads are lightweight, durable, and mold to the shape of the body, providing excellent support and comfort. They are also resistant to moisture, making them ideal for indoor and outdoor use. Another popular option for bean bag filler is memory foam, which offers more support and retains its shape over time. However, memory foam can be heavier and more expensive than polystyrene beads.
When choosing a bean filler for your bean bag, it is essential to consider the size of the beads. Smaller beads will make the bean bag softer and more pliable, while larger beads will offer more support and structure. Some bean bags come with a combination of different sized beads to achieve the perfect balance of comfort and support. Ultimately, the choice between small or large beads comes down to personal preference and the desired feel of the bean bag.
In addition to the size of the beads, the quantity of filler used in a bean bag also plays a significant role in its comfort and longevity. Over time, bean bag fillers can compress and lose their shape, resulting in a flat and uncomfortable seating surface. It is recommended to regularly fluff and rotate your bean bag to distribute the filler evenly and maintain its shape. Adding more filler as needed can also help prolong the life of your bean bag and keep it looking and feeling like new.
When purchasing bean filler for your bean bag, it is important to consider the quality of the material. Low-quality fillers may contain harmful chemicals or toxins that can be harmful to your health. Look for fillers that are non-toxic, hypoallergenic, and fire-retardant to ensure the safety of your family and pets. It is also a good idea to choose fillers that are resistant to water and moisture to prevent mold and mildew from forming inside your bean bag.
Another factor to consider when choosing a bean filler for your bean bag is the sustainability of the material. Traditional polystyrene beads are not biodegradable and can have a negative impact on the environment. Fortunately, there are eco-friendly alternatives available, such as recycled polystyrene beads or natural fillers like buckwheat hulls or shredded foam. These options are biodegradable, renewable, and better for the environment, making them a more sustainable choice for eco-conscious consumers.
